Singer says she struggled to shift her pregnancy pounds
Thursday, 3 July 2008
Myleene Klass says she was horrified when she realised she had to wear a skimpy bikini for an Marks & Spencer photoshoot – just 3 months after giving birth.
The 30-year-old had her first child, Ava, last August. And she says she found it difficult to shift the baby weight.
‘I put on 4st when I was pregnant and it was hard to get that off,' she says.
But the worst moment for her was when she realised she had to be pictured in a skimpy bikini. 'I just felt physically sick,’ she admits. ‘It was really difficult for me to overcome my [body] issues so soon after giving birth.’
Myleene has now lost the extra baby pounds and now feels more confident with her body.
‘I’m a real woman with curves,’ she tells Sunday People. ‘I’ve got stretch marks and I wobble in different places, but it’s just like war wounds and I wear them with pride.’
